20 -year -old Sudiksha Konanki disappeared from the Dominican Republic from spring vacation. She was last witnessed in the hotel in early March.
The police in the Dominican Republic confirmed that they received a request from the family of Konanki from the family of Konanki, but did not provide additional details.
The police have been looking for her for the last two weeks. Investigators are considering whether she has drowned, but did not exclude foul play.
Joshua Riibe, a 22 -year -old American college student, is estimated to be the last person Konanki’s survival. He was not accused of crime and the police said there was no suspect suspected of disappearance.
